Song Meaning
These lyrics plunge into a raw, agitated state, directly challenging a perceived need for dominance and the emptiness found within it. The speaker seems to confront someone, or perhaps an internal struggle, over a relentless pursuit of power and control.
A central tension emerges from the repeated declaration that various forms of power and pleasure – "Strengh ain't enough," "Lust ain't enough," "Sex ain't enough" – ultimately fail to satisfy. This litany of insufficiency builds a profound sense of frustration, suggesting a deeper void that external displays of aggression or desire cannot fill. The lines "U joy in destroy / Bash apart this noise" point to a destructive impulse, perhaps a futile attempt to find meaning in chaos.
The language is sharp and confrontational, using visceral imagery like "Beautitude like a stab" and direct insults such as "Redneck moron / Shooting testosterone." This aggressive word choice amplifies the speaker's contempt for a superficial, performative masculinity. The feeling of being consumed by an internal struggle is palpable when the speaker laments, "Ego eat me whole."
Perhaps the most striking craft element is the insistent repetition of "Delayed Delayed / Delayed with no control," which captures a suffocating sense of stagnation. This feeling of being trapped is reinforced by images like "Drive in and out of limbo" and the claustrophobic "Door locked at Texaco can." The lyrics conclude not with resignation, but with a demand for authenticity: "Talk ain't the stunt / Guts to play the stuff," suggesting that true strength lies in genuine action, not empty posturing.
